Es ist eine gute Frage! Während das Konzept des kritischen Pfades häufig mit großen Teams und komplexen Projekten in Verbindung gebracht wird, kann es für Solo -Entwickler immer noch hilfreich sein, wenn auch weniger formal. Hier ist der Grund:
Es ist nicht streng notwendig:
* Einzelpunkt des Versagens: Bei einer Person gibt es keine Abhängigkeiten zwischen verschiedenen Teammitgliedern. Sie sind der einzige, der eine Aufgabe verzögern kann, daher gibt es keinen wirklichen "kritischen" Weg.
* Flexibilität: Sie können leicht zwischen Aufgaben wechseln, wenn man blockiert wird oder länger als erwartet dauert. Das Konzept eines strengen Pfades wird weniger relevant.
Aber es kann nützlich sein:
* Planung und Priorisierung: Selbst wenn Sie alleine arbeiten, kann es Ihnen helfen, Ihre Arbeit zu priorisieren und zu strukturieren, wenn Sie alleine arbeiten, wenn Sie die wichtigsten Aufgaben (die auf dem kritischen Weg in einem Team stehen), Ihre Arbeit vorzunehmen und zu strukturieren.
* Zeitschätzung: Wenn Sie das Projekt in kleinere Aufgaben unterteilen, können Sie schätzen, wie lange jede Aufgabe dauert, sodass Sie realistische Fristen festlegen und Ihre Zeit effektiv verwalten können.
* Überblick über den Fortschritt: Die Visualisierung des kritischen Pfades kann hilfreich sein, um Ihren Gesamtfortschritt zu erkennen und potenzielle Engpässe zu identifizieren.
* Kommunikation: Auch wenn Sie alleine arbeiten, kann es Ihnen helfen, Ihren Projektstatus zu vermitteln und anderen effektiver vorzugehen.
Kurz gesagt: Der kritische Weg ist für Solo -Entwickler möglicherweise nicht so entscheidend wie für Teams, aber die Prinzipien dahinter - Aufgaben, Priorisierung und Schätzzeit - sind immer noch wertvoll für die Verwaltung Ihres eigenen Softwareentwicklungsprozesses.